Reviews are a vital component of a thriving, successful restaurant. Getting customers to leave positive reviews can be challenging, but focusing on a few easy key strategies can help. In today's episode, Sherane takes on the topic of reviews, the psychology behind getting customers to leave them, and her favorite tactics for increasing your review library. Sherane covers how frequent repetition encourages customers to leave a review, but underscores the importance of asking in different ways so as not to fatigue your clientele. She discusses strategies that can help, including email campaigns, offering incentives, featuring reviews on social media, and using table tents. Sherane reminds restaurant owners to keep their techniques simple when seeking reviews. Make the process as easy as possible, and the reviews will come to you. In today's episode, Sherane talks with Tricia Timney. Tricia is the founder of SLNG (Spread Love Not Gluten) which aims to help eateries become more inclusive and retain more customers by adapting gluten-free menus and best practices. The episode opens with Tricia explaining her career journey and how it eventually coincided with her celiac disease diagnosis. She explains how the autoimmune disease required her to completely remove gluten from her diet, which made it very challenging to eat out anywhere. Sherane and Tricia then discuss what restaurants are leading the charge when it comes to creating accessible gluten free dining experiences. Sherane follows up by asking Tricia what she would want restaurant owners and staff to know about providing truly gluten free options, and what might be holding back their progress. Tricia and Sherane then talk about what kind of marketing strategies restaurant owners can utilize to promote gluten free options. Sherane closes the episode by asking Tricia if she has any last words of advice for restaurant owners, and what results they can expect when they embrace gluten free options for patrons. Have you ever heard of a restaurant from simply looking at Instagram or looking at a hashtag? Believe it or not, there is a strategy around getting more people to post and talk about your restaurant. It’s called word-of-mouth marketing. Word-of-mouth marketing means taking direct action to encourage others to talk about, suggest, or otherwise promote your business. This differs from organic word-of-mouth, which occurs without the action of your business. By taking action to influence the word-of-mouth surrounding your restaurant, you can take short-term actions that lead to long-term results. Are you using Geotags on Instagram when posting for your restaurant? Using Instagram Geotags is a great way to promote your restaurant, and helps customers find you online. Some of you are probably wondering what a Geotag is? One of the many features Instagram offers is location tags, AKA Geotags. When someone uses a location tag, other users can tap on it and engage with that location. Let’s be honest, we all enjoy playing with our food sometimes. What do I mean by that? Interactive Dishes. An interactive dish is when you get to be part of the cooking experience. This could be anything from pouring melting chocolate over your dessert or getting to build your own bloody mary drink instead of just getting something standard. Creating interactive dishes and adding interactive elements to your restaurant can keep customers coming back for more. This week we are talking about one of my favorite strategies. Soft Launches. One of the reasons I love this strategy is because it can be used for new restaurants and establishments already in business. A soft launch is an event where you showcase the best of your menu and solicit customer feedback ahead of launching a new menu, or staging a grand opening. You may have heard the term plant-based diet and been wondering, what exactly does this mean? Who exactly is adopting this diet? And how should my restaurant be prepared to serve these customers? Plant-based diets are different from vegetarianism and veganism. Someone eating a plant-based diet is eating most of their nutrition from plants, but may still consume animal products such as meat, dairy, and eggs. Decidedly different from veganism, those eating a plant-based diet are likely to do so for the known health benefits rather than ethical quandaries . What is Wifi Marketing? Some of you may know this term, and most of you might be new to it! Wifi Marketing in the Food and Hospitality industry is a really great way to get your customers email information to send out digital promotions and emails in exchange for FREE wifi!
